Q: Is 231,468,185 a Prime Number?
A: No, 231,468,185 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 231468185 can be evenly divided by 1 5 13 47 65 235 611 3,055 75,767 378,835 984,971 3,561,049 4,924,855 17,805,245 46,293,637 and 231,468,185, with no remainder.
Since 231,468,185 cannot be divided by just 1 and 231,468,185, it is not a prime number.
